Otis Elevator Co. in London/Brentford is offering an Engineer Apprentice role, combining hands-on service with classroom learning to achieve an NVQ Level 3 qualification as a Lift and Escalator Engineer.
You will be supported by Otis and our apprenticeship provider.
You will manage a regular route, diagnose electrical and mechanical issues, and keep customers informed about equipment status, with full training, progression opportunities, and a supportive team environment.
